WebAug 26, 2016 · In general, forceful describes a person or thing that is powerful, forcible describes the use of power. Forceful means powerful, assertive, effective. Forceful is an adjective which may describe a person or argument, among other things. A derivative is the noun, forcefulness. Forceful comes into use in the 1570s.
